Frequently Asked Questions

How do University of Maryland Eastern Shore and Utah Valley University compare?
University of Maryland Eastern Shore (Princess Anne, MD) has an acceptance rate of 96.4%, in-state tuition of $9,076, and median 10-year earnings of $47,697. Utah Valley University (Orem, UT) has no published acceptance rate, in-state tuition of $6,507, and median 10-year earnings of $55,486.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, University of Maryland Eastern Shore or Utah Valley University?
Utah Valley University gra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$55,486 vs $47,697.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, University of Maryland Eastern Shore or Utah Valley University?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), Utah Valley University is the more affordable option at $6,376 per year versus $13,338.
Which school has a better 4-year graduation rate?
Utah Valley University has the higher 4-year graduation rate: 43.1% vs 35.0%.
